CERITY PARTNERS FOUNDATION, founded in 2004, is a community nonprofit in the Philanthropy & Grantmaking sector that reported $4.7M in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ue grew 10% year-over-year, indicating healthy expansion. Net assets of $35.5M represent 90 months of operating reserves.

Mission

MOBILIZING THE POWER OF COMMUNITY AND THE RESOURCES OF PHILANTHROPY TO ADVANCE EQUITY FOR PEOPLE, PLACES AND THE PLANET.
